Abstract: The kinetics of absorption of molecules by particles are analyzed using the core–shell model provided the concentration of molecules outside increases continuously from zero up to fixed value. In the kinetically limited case, the dependence of the uptake on time is found to be of the shape. In the diffusion-limited case, the uptake is proportional to in the beginning and then exhibits slowdown. These features are qualitatively different compared to those predicted by the conventional model implying the concentration of molecules outside to be constant.
